Bacteria naturally occurs in our lakes and ponds and its microbes are highly beneficial for breaking dead organic material and keeping the ecosystem safe and stable. Biochemists have researched and created a way to culture beneficial bacteria for ponds so that they can be easily added to lakes and ponds that accelerate the process of decomposition. This process is often referred to as biological water quality augmentation.

Types Of Bacteria

Many different types of pond beneficial bacteria work in many different ways to help break down organic material. We have made a list below to better understand the types of beneficial bacteria and how they work.

Aerobic Bacteria:

Aerobic bacteria rapidly break down organic compounds by using oxygen. Adding equipment like fountains or diffused aerators to your lake or pond will help aerobic bacteria break down these compounds faster.

Anaerobic Bacteria:

Anaerobic bacteria work much more slowly but can work without any oxygen. These bacteria will digest organic debris and release gas as a byproduct.

Both aerobic and anaerobic bacteria perform something called denitrification which transforms nitrate into nitrogen gas and removes it from your pond or lake. Having high nitrate levels in your water is very dangerous for fish and can also cause the build-up of algae.

When adding pond beneficial bacteria to your water initially you will add a large starter dose to get the bacterial population to establish, and then maintenance doses are applied to ensure that the bacteria continue to grow. As the beneficial bacteria for ponds grow and replicate, they will tie up nitrogen and phosphorus so that it is not available to the algae. The bacteria will then either go to the sides or bottom of the water where they will break down organic matter. Adding beneficial bacteria to your pond or lake in conjunction with a floating fountain or diffused aerator is a great way to keep a healthy and stable ecosystem for plants and fish to thrive.

How often should I add beneficial bacteria to my pond?

Regularly adding beneficial bacteria for ponds ensures a balanced ecosystem. For optimal results, incorporate pond-beneficial bacteria every two to four weeks. This frequency keeps the bacterial colonies thriving, aiding in the breakdown of waste and maintaining clear, healthy water. Adjustments may be needed based on pond size and environmental factors.

How long does it take beneficial bacteria to clear a pond?

The effectiveness of pond beneficial bacteria in clearing a pond varies. Generally, it may take a few weeks to notice significant improvements. These bacteria gradually break down organic waste and excess nutrients, producing clearer water. Patience is vital, as the process is natural and depends on the pond's conditions.

Are beneficial bacteria harmful to fish?

Pond beneficial bacteria are safe for fish and are, in fact, essential for a healthy pond environment. These bacteria help maintain water quality by breaking down harmful waste products, ensuring a safer habitat for your aquatic life. They are a natural and eco-friendly solution, posing no risk to fish or other pond inhabitants.

Do beneficial bacteria stop algae?

While beneficial bacteria for ponds don't directly kill algae, they help control its growth. By consuming excess nutrients in the water, beneficial pond bacteria reduce the food source for algae, thereby inhibiting its proliferation. This natural method effectively maintains a balanced ecosystem and prevents excessive algae bloom.

How beneficial can bacteria help maintain your pond?

Beneficial bacteria play a crucial role in pond maintenance. They break down organic waste, reduce ammonia levels, and improve water quality, as this creates a healthier environment for fish and plants and keeps the pond clear. Regularly adding beneficial bacteria ensures a balanced, thriving aquatic ecosystem in your pond.
